SYNESTHESIA


Meaning of SYNESTHESIA in English

n.

Pronunciation: ˌ si-n ə s- ' th ē -zh( ē -) ə

Function: noun

Etymology: New Latin, from syn- + -esthesia (as in anesthesia )

Date: circa 1891

1 : a concomitant sensation especially : a subjective sensation or image of a sense (as of color) other than the one (as of sound) being stimulated

2 : the condition marked by the experience of such sensations

– syn · es · thet · ic \ - ' the-tik \ adjective
